Understanding Irregular Income Mortgage
Irregular income affects millions of American workers including seasonal employees, commissioned salespeople, gig economy participants, and freelancers. Traditional mortgage qualification methods that rely on stable W-2 income often understate these borrowers' true financial capacity. Bank statement loans, 1099 programs, and asset-based qualification methods provide alternative paths that better reflect variable earning patterns.

Bank statement loans are often the best option for seasonal workers because they average deposits over 12-24 months, smoothing out the seasonal peaks and valleys. This typically produces a higher qualifying income than using tax returns, which may show lower net income due to business deductions.
Bank statement and Non-QM programs typically require 10-20% down payment, which is higher than the 3-3.5% available with conventional and FHA loans. However, if your tax returns support qualification, you may still be eligible for lower-down-payment traditional programs.
